小学编程比赛有什么项目
-
小学编程比赛的项目多种多样,主要可以分为以下几类:
-
图形化编程项目:这类项目主要使用图形化编程工具,如Scratch等,让小学生通过拖拽积木式代码块来完成编程任务。例如,制作动画、游戏、交互式故事等。
-
硬件编程项目:这类项目主要通过与硬件设备的连接与控制来实现编程任务。例如,使用Arduino板、Micro:bit等硬件设备,制作自动驾驶小车、智能家居等项目。
-
网页设计与开发项目:这类项目着重让小学生了解网页的基本原理,并学习使用HTML、CSS等技术来设计和开发自己的网页。例如,设计个人网站、制作网页游戏等。
-
数据处理与分析项目:这类项目主要让小学生学习如何收集、处理和分析数据,并利用编程技术进行数据可视化等。例如,制作调查问卷、处理实验数据等。
-
科技创新项目:这类项目鼓励小学生发挥想象力,提出自己的创新点子,并通过编程来实现。例如,开发智能机器人、设计智能交通系统等。
当然,以上只是一些常见的小学编程比赛项目,实际上,项目种类非常丰富,可以根据小学生的兴趣和能力来选择合适的项目参与比赛。编程比赛也注重培养小学生的逻辑思维、创造力和解决问题的能力,通过参与编程比赛,小学生可以更好地学习和了解编程,培养对科学技术的兴趣和热爱。
1年前 -
-
小学编程比赛通常涵盖了各种有趣的项目,旨在培养学生的计算机编程能力和创新思维。以下是一些常见的小学编程比赛项目:
-
创意编程项目:学生可以使用编程语言来设计和开发自己的创意项目。例如,制作一个简单的游戏,设计一个动画故事,或者开发一个有趣的交互式应用程序。
-
机器人编程项目:学生可以使用编程语言编写代码来控制机器人完成各种任务。他们可以设计机器人移动、抓取物体、解决迷宫问题等。
-
硬件编程项目:学生可以使用编程语言编写代码来控制硬件设备。例如,通过编程来控制LED灯的闪烁效果,或者使用传感器来感知环境并触发相应的操作。
-
网页设计项目:学生可以使用HTML、CSS和JavaScript等技术来设计和开发自己的网页。他们可以创建一个个人博客,设计一个在线游戏,或者开发一个信息交流平台。
-
数据科学项目:学生可以使用编程语言和数据科学工具来分析和可视化数据。例如,他们可以分析某个社区的人口统计数据,或者创建一个交互式的数据图表。
这些项目不仅能够提高学生的计算机编程能力,还能培养他们的创造力、解决问题的能力和团队合作精神。同时,参与比赛也是一个展示学生才华和成果的机会,激发他们对科学和技术的兴趣。
1年前 -
-
小学编程比赛的项目多种多样,可以根据不同的编程语言、难度级别和学习目标来组织。以下是一些常见的小学编程比赛项目:
-
机器人编程:使用机器人编程软件,将机器人进行编程控制,实现不同的功能和动作。这包括使用图形化编程语言如Scratch或者Blockly,也包括使用文字编程语言如Python或者C。
-
游戏开发:学生可以使用游戏开发软件如Scratch、GameMaker或者Unity,设计并开发自己的小游戏。他们可以选择自己喜欢的题材和游戏玩法,并实现游戏中的逻辑、界面和交互等功能。
-
网页设计:学生可以学习HTML、CSS等网页设计技术,使用网页设计软件如Dreamweaver或者WebStorm,设计并制作自己的网页。他们可以自己选择网页的主题、布局和样式,添加文字、图片、链接等元素。
-
数据分析:学生可以学习数据分析技术,使用数据分析软件如Excel或者Python的pandas库,分析和可视化数据。他们可以选择自己感兴趣的数据集,进行数据清洗、数据分析和制作数据可视化图表等操作。
-
科学实验模拟:学生可以使用科学实验模拟软件如PhET或者LabVIEW,模拟和探索不同的科学实验。他们可以学习并使用实验设备和物理规律,根据实验步骤和要求进行操作,并观察实验结果和数据分析。
在小学编程比赛中,通常会根据学生的年级和编程水平设置不同的项目难度和要求。比赛评委会根据项目的完成程度、创意性和技术难度等方面进行评分,选出优秀的作品和获奖者。参加比赛不仅可以提高学生的编程技能,还可以培养他们的创造力、逻辑思维和解决问题的能力。
1年前 -